Number of children who die before age 5 in Iraq
Iraq: Number of children who die before age 5 was 26,373 deaths in 2023. ▼ Falling
Number of children who die before age 5 in Iraq, 1950–2023
Source: UN, World Population Prospects (2024) – processed by Our World in Data. Measured in deaths.
Analysis
In 2023, number of children who die before age 5 in Iraq stood at 26,373 deaths. That is the lowest value across all 74 years on record.
That represents a change of down 2.5% on the previous year and down 31.2% over ten years.
Over the whole period, number of children who die before age 5 in Iraq peaked at 90,695 deaths in 1950 and was at its lowest, 26,373 deaths, in 2023.
Iraq ranks 36th of 236 countries on this measure, in the top qu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 74 years of available data.
